Development of a database and visualization system integrating various models of seismic velocity structure and subducting plate geometry around Japan
Abstract To estimate strong ground motions caused by future earthquakes in Japan and to more accurately predict seismic hazards and tsunamis, it is necessary to accurately model the geometry of the subducting plate and the seismic velocity structure around Japan, particularly in offshore areas.
